Where to find Grahame?
The name Grahame is predominantly found in Australia (AU), particularly in the state of New South Wales (NWS), where it constitutes 0.02% of the total population.
Grahame Usage Trend Over Time
In recent years, the trend of using the name Grahame has been Decreasing gradually. The name Grahame was most used in 1954 with a usage rate of 7.63%. It was least used in 1986 with a usage rate of 0.08%.

Origin and History of the name Grahame
It is a masculine given name in the English language.It originates from the surname “Graham”, which has been transferred to a forename.
The surname derives from Anglo-French “Grantham” in Lincolnshire, England.
The settlement is recorded in the 11th-century Domesday Book variously as Grantham, Grandham, Granham, and Graham.
The name is composed of two elements: “grand” (gravel), from the Old French “gravele” plus “ham”, From the Middle English “hamme”, from the Old English “hamm” (inner or hind part of the knee, ham).
